Euphorbia ammak cactus is a species of plant in the Euphorbiaceae family, known for its unique appearance and ability to adapt to harsh conditions.

Some common Euphorbia ammak species:

  • Euphorbia ammak 'Monstrosa': This species has an odd shape, the stem grows irregularly, creating unique shapes.
  • Euphorbia ammak 'Cristata': This species has stems that grow in waves or folds, creating a unique beauty.

How to grow and care for Euphorbia ammak Cactus

Light

Prefers direct light, however the plant can still grow in an environment with enough indirect light.

Temperature

Cactus can withstand high temperature environments, in the range of 22-29°C it will grow well.

Water 

Watered moderately, cacti are drought tolerant plants.

Humidity

The best humidity for plants is above 50%.

pH

The ideal pH range is 5.0 - 7.0 pH.
